Understanding Paducah’s Climate Demands

Before comparing materials, it is important to clarify what local weather actually demands from a roof.

Paducah roofs must withstand:

• Prolonged humidity that can trap moisture under shingles
• Heavy rainfall that stresses flashing and drainage systems
• Wind events that test shingle adhesion
• Seasonal temperature swings that cause expansion and contraction

Any material selected must resist water intrusion first, wind uplift second, and heat stress third. With those priorities defined, we can compare options more accurately.

Asphalt Shingles: The Most Common Choice

Asphalt shingles remain the most widely installed roofing material in West Paducah. They are affordable, adaptable, and relatively easy to repair after storm damage.

There are two primary types used locally.

Three-Tab Shingles

These are the standard entry-level option. They are lightweight and cost-effective but offer lower wind resistance compared to architectural shingles. In storm-prone regions, their shorter lifespan can be a limitation.

Architectural Shingles

Architectural shingles are thicker and more durable. They provide improved wind resistance and typically last longer in humid climates. Many homeowners in Paducah choose this upgraded option because it balances cost with performance.

Asphalt performs well when properly ventilated. Without adequate airflow, humidity can shorten its lifespan.

Metal Roofing: High Durability Under Storm Pressure

Metal roofing is increasingly popular in Western Kentucky due to its resilience.

Metal systems perform strongly in three areas:

• Wind resistance
• Heavy rainfall shedding
• Longevity

Unlike shingles, metal panels allow rainwater to flow off quickly, reducing moisture retention. Proper installation with secure fastening is critical, especially in high-wind conditions.

Metal also reflects heat effectively, which can help reduce attic temperatures during humid summers. While upfront cost is higher than asphalt, lifespan often exceeds 40 years, making it attractive for long-term homeowners.

Impact-Resistant Shingles: Storm-Focused Protection

For homeowners concerned about hail or debris during storms, impact-rated shingles offer added protection.

These materials are engineered to withstand impact without cracking. In areas that experience occasional hail events, this added durability reduces the likelihood of insurance claims and mid-life repairs.

Wood roofing provides a distinctive natural appearance. However, Western Kentucky’s humidity makes moisture management more challenging for wood systems.

Wood is more susceptible to:

• Rot
• Mold growth
• Warping

Unless properly treated and ventilated, wood may require more maintenance in Paducah’s climate. It is typically chosen for aesthetic reasons rather than durability advantages.

Ventilation Matters More Than Material Alone

Even the strongest material can fail if ventilation is inadequate.

In West Paducah, attic ventilation plays a critical role in:

• Preventing moisture buildup
• Reducing heat accumulation
• Extending shingle lifespan
• Preventing premature decking deterioration

Choosing the right roofing material must include evaluating ventilation upgrades alongside installation.

Frequently Asked Questions

Are metal roofs better for Paducah storms?
Yes. Metal roofs generally provide stronger wind resistance and faster water shedding.

Do asphalt shingles handle humidity well?
They perform well when properly ventilated and installed with quality underlayment.

Is metal roofing noisy during rain?
With proper insulation and decking, interior noise is typically minimal.

Do impact-resistant shingles qualify for insurance discounts?
Some insurance carriers may offer discounts for impact-rated materials.

How long should a roof last in West Paducah?
Architectural asphalt roofs typically last 20–30 years. Metal systems often exceed 40 years.
